Why it matters
The Philippine workforce is experiencing one of its most dynamic transformations in decades. Salaries are increasing, employee priorities are changing, and high-value roles are entering the market at an unprecedented pace. The competition for top talent has never been more intense.
At the same time, innovations in artificial intelligence are changing how organisations onboard, train and retain employees. Government policies are opening new pathways for upskilling, while flexible working is becoming a standard expectation rather than a benefit.
